Director of Quality
Position Overview
We are seeking a seasoned Director of Quality to lead and continuously improve our quality systems across metal fabrication, metal machinery, and precision components for aerospace and automotive customers. The Director of Quality will define quality strategy, ensure compliance with industry standards (AS/EN 9100, IATF 16949), build robust inspection and testing programs, and drive operational excellence using Lean and Six Sigma methodologies. This leader will partner with engineering, operations, supply chain and customers to deliver defect-free products, reduce variation, and enhance manufacturing tools and processes.
Key Responsibilities
- Develop and execute a comprehensive quality strategy aligned to business goals for metal components and machinery serving aerospace and automotive markets.
- Own and continuously improve the Quality Management System, ensuring compliance to AS/EN 9100, IATF 16949, ISO standards, and customer-specific requirements.
- Lead cross-functional root cause analysis, corrective/preventive action (CAPA) and supplier quality escalation to eliminate defects and reduce recurrence.
- Establish and maintain inspection, testing, and validation protocols for incoming material, in-process operations, and final assemblies, including non-destructive testing where applicable.
- Drive operational excellence initiatives using Lean and Six Sigma tools (DMAIC, value stream mapping, 5S) to reduce scrap, rework, and variability in metalworking and machining processes.
- Provide leadership, coaching, and development for quality team members and foster a culture of continuous improvement and accountability.
- Manage supplier quality performance, conduct supplier audits, approve supplier control plans, and work with procurement to qualify new suppliers and tooling.
- Collaborate with Product Development and Manufacturing Engineering to influence design for manufacturability and inspectability, including tooling and machine capability studies (Cpk, Ppk).
- Monitor and report quality metrics (PPM, DPU, DPMO, first pass yield) to senior management and implement data-driven improvement plans.
- Serve as primary contact for customer quality audits, external certifications, and regulatory interactions; ensure timely response to customer issues and containment actions.
Qualifications
- Bachelors degree in Engineering, Metallurgy, Manufacturing, or related discipline; advanced degree or relevant professional certifications preferred.
- 5 years of progressive quality leadership experience in metal fabrication, machining, or metallurgy with significant exposure to aerospace and/or automotive sectors.
- Proven track record implementing and managing Quality Management Systems to AS/EN 9100 and/or IATF 16949 standards.
- Strong expertise in inspection and test methods for metal parts, machine tooling, metrology equipment (CMM, gauges), and non-destructive testing techniques.
- Demonstrated experience leading Lean and Six Sigma projects; Black Belt or equivalent certification strongly preferred.
- Excellent problem-solving skills with experience in root cause analysis tools (5 Whys, Fishbone, FMEA) and statistical process control (SPC).
- Experience managing supplier quality programs, conducting supplier audits, and driving supplier development for tooling and components.
- Exceptional leadership, communication, and stakeholder management skills with the ability to influence at all levels and interface with customers during audits and issue resolution.
- Willingness to travel to supplier sites and customer locations as required.
